The rental market in Kettwig is competitive but not as intense as in larger urban centers like Düsseldorf or Cologne. Kettwig is a desirable neighborhood thanks to its scenic location, historic charm, and spacious single-family homes. However, this desirability comes with a higher average rent of approximately €990 per month.
The housing stock in Kettwig leans toward larger properties, which can make it harder for those seeking smaller or more affordable apartments. Additionally, listings for apartments in Kettwig are relatively limited compared to other parts of Essen. Landlords in Kettwig expect prospective tenants to provide a complete application. Be sure to have the following documents ready:
SCHUFA credit report
Proof of income (last three months)
Mietschuldenfreiheitsbescheinigung (proof of no rental debt)
Copy of your ID or passport
Having these prepared in advance can give you an edge in a competitive market.
With an average rent of €990 per month, Kettwig is on the higher end of the rental market in Essen. Be prepared for additional costs such as utilities, deposit (usually three months’ rent), and possibly a real estate agent fee.

While Kettwig itself is known for its historic charm and spacious homes, there are nearby districts worth considering if you’re open to alternatives:
Werden: Located along the Ruhr River like Kettwig, Werden offers a similar quiet, scenic environment but with more rental options.
Bredeney: A more central district with upscale housing and better access to Essen’s city center.
Heisingen: Known for its green spaces and proximity to Lake Baldeney, Heisingen is ideal for those seeking nature and tranquility.
